云数据库最强阵容是什么
-
云数据库最强阵容是指在云计算领域中,具有强大性能、高可靠性和灵活性的数据库组合。云数据库最强阵容的构建需要考虑多个方面,包括数据库类型、数据存储和处理能力、数据安全性等。以下是我认为云数据库最强阵容的组合。
首先,主流关系型数据库MySQL是不可或缺的一员。MySQL是一款开源的关系型数据库,具有高可靠性和稳定性。它支持标准SQL语言和ACID事务,适用于大部分企业级应用。
其次,NoSQL数据库MongoDB是云数据库阵容中的重要成员。MongoDB是一款面向文档的NoSQL数据库,具有高可扩展性和灵活性。它能够处理海量非结构化数据,并支持复杂的查询和分布式数据存储。
另外,云数据库阵容中应包括列式存储数据库Vertica。Vertica是一款高性能的列式存储数据库,适用于大数据分析和实时查询。它能够快速处理大规模数据,并支持并行处理和复杂的分析操作。
此外,图数据库Neo4j也是云数据库阵容中的重要一员。Neo4j是一款专门用于处理图数据的数据库,具有高效的图遍历和复杂关系查询能力。它适用于社交网络分析、推荐系统等领域。
最后,为了保证云数据库的安全性,云数据库阵容中还需要包括数据加密和访问控制工具。例如,使用数据加密技术可以保护敏感数据的安全性,而访问控制工具可以限制对数据库的访问权限。
综上所述,云数据库最强阵容应包括MySQL、MongoDB、Vertica、Neo4j等数据库,并配备数据加密和访问控制工具,以满足不同场景下的数据存储和处理需求。
1年前 -
云数据库最强阵容是指在云计算环境中,采用多种云数据库技术和服务来构建一个强大、高效、可靠的数据库解决方案。以下是云数据库最强阵容的五个关键要素:
-
云数据库服务提供商:选择一家可信赖和有经验的云数据库服务提供商是构建最强阵容的首要步骤。亚马逊AWS、微软Azure和谷歌云平台是当前市场上最受欢迎的云数据库服务提供商。这些提供商提供了各种数据库服务,包括关系型数据库、NoSQL数据库和数据仓库等。
-
关系型数据库:关系型数据库是一种结构化的数据库,采用表格和行列的方式来组织和存储数据。MySQL、Oracle和Microsoft SQL Server是最流行的关系型数据库管理系统(RDBMS)。这些数据库具有强大的事务处理能力和丰富的查询功能,适用于需要高度结构化数据的应用程序。
-
NoSQL数据库:NoSQL数据库是一种非关系型数据库,适用于大规模分布式系统和非结构化数据的存储和处理。MongoDB、Cassandra和Redis是最常用的NoSQL数据库。这些数据库具有高可扩展性和灵活性,能够处理大量的非结构化数据,适用于大数据和实时应用程序。
-
数据仓库:数据仓库是用于存储和管理大量结构化和非结构化数据的系统。它提供了高性能的数据查询和分析功能,用于支持决策制定和业务分析。亚马逊Redshift、谷歌BigQuery和Snowflake是最受欢迎的云数据仓库服务。这些数据仓库具有高度可扩展性和并行处理能力,能够处理大规模数据集的复杂查询。
-
数据库管理工具:为了更好地管理和监控云数据库,选择适合的数据库管理工具也非常重要。常用的数据库管理工具包括DataGrip、Navicat和SQL Server Management Studio等。这些工具提供了数据库设计、查询优化、备份和恢复等功能,帮助用户更好地管理云数据库。
综上所述,云数据库最强阵容包括选择可信赖的云数据库服务提供商、使用关系型数据库和NoSQL数据库、配置适当的数据仓库和选择合适的数据库管理工具。这样的组合能够满足各种应用程序的需求,提供高性能、高可用性和可扩展性的数据库解决方案。
1年前 -
-
云数据库的最强阵容主要包括以下几个方面:
-
弹性扩展能力:云数据库应具备强大的弹性扩展能力,能够根据业务需求自动扩展和缩减资源,以满足不同规模的数据处理需求。它应该能够快速增加或减少计算和存储资源,以适应不断变化的负载。
-
高可用性和容错性:云数据库应具备高可用性和容错性,以确保数据的持续可用性和业务的连续性。它应该能够自动进行备份和恢复操作,并提供冗余和故障转移功能,以防止单点故障和数据丢失。
-
安全性和隐私保护:云数据库应具备高级的安全性和隐私保护功能,以确保数据的机密性和完整性。它应该提供数据加密、身份认证、访问控制和审计功能,以防止未经授权的访问和数据泄露。
-
高性能和低延迟:云数据库应具备高性能和低延迟的特点,以满足对快速数据处理和实时数据分析的需求。它应该能够支持高并发读写操作,具备高速缓存和索引功能,以提高数据访问的效率。
-
多模型支持:云数据库应具备多模型支持的能力,以适应不同类型和结构的数据存储和查询需求。它应该能够支持关系型、文档型、键值型、列式等多种数据模型,并提供相应的数据操作和查询接口。
-
管理和监控功能:云数据库应提供灵活且易于管理的界面和工具,以便管理员能够方便地管理和监控数据库的运行状态和性能。它应该提供实时的监控指标、日志记录和警报功能,以帮助管理员及时发现和解决问题。
-
成本效益:云数据库应具备高性价比的特点,能够提供灵活的计费模式和优惠政策,以满足不同规模和预算的用户需求。它应该提供透明的计费和预估功能,并能够根据实际使用情况进行动态调整,以降低成本并提高资源利用率。
综上所述,云数据库的最强阵容应包括弹性扩展能力、高可用性和容错性、安全性和隐私保护、高性能和低延迟、多模型支持、管理和监控功能以及成本效益等方面的特点。这样的数据库能够满足不同规模和需求的用户,并提供可靠、安全、高效和经济的数据管理和处理解决方案。
1年前 -